WebPlease try again later. More for you. Feedback WebApr 14, 2024 · Irritable bowel syndrome is a very common condition that afflicts 10-15% of Americans. Also known as IBS, this condition is a collection of symptoms that affect the gastrointestinal tract. In general, the symptoms of IBS are mild and easily controlled with diet, lifestyle, and stress management.

These medicines are available both over the counter and with a … WebAug 10, 2024 · Treatment options include over-the-counter and prescription medicines as well as diet changes. Discuss these treatment options with your doctor: Loperamide (Imodium) This is an over-the-counter medication. It reduces contractions of your bowel and slows down movement of stool through your colon.
